数字货币在近年来获得了广泛的关注和应用,其背后的技术和平台也如雨后春笋般涌现。在众多的数字货币中,USDT(...
在数字技术快速发展的今天,Web3作为互联网的未来,被广泛关注和探讨。Web3不仅仅是技术的升级,更是理念和使用方式的革命。它代表的是一个去中心化、以用户为中心的网络生态系统,赋予用户更多的控制权和选择权。在本文中,我们将深入研究现代化Web3网站的发展趋势与实践,以及与之相关的一些重要问题。
Web3是第三代互联网技术的统称,通常包括区块链技术、去中心化应用(DApps)、智能合约、分布式存储等多个核心要素。它与Web2区域的主要区别在于,Web2注重的是内容的生成和用户交互,而Web3更加强调去中心化和用户自我控制。
在Web3生态中,用户不再仅仅是信息的接受者,而是数据的所有者和管理者。区块链技术的引入,使得信息的透明性和不可篡改性得以保障,大幅提高了用户对平台的信任度。此外,Web3通过智能合约能够实现各种复杂的业务逻辑,而去中心化应用则使得应用的管理和运营不再依赖于某个中心化的机构。这为用户提供了更多的选择和更优越的体验。
随着Web3技术的不断发展,现代化Web3网站的设计原则也在不断演变。以下是一些关键的设计原则。
1. **去中心化**:网站的架构应该是去中心化的,重要的数据和应用逻辑应分布在多个节点上,以提高安全性和可靠性。
2. **用户控制**:用户应拥有自己数据的所有权,并能够自由选择如何使用这些数据。网站应提供清晰的界面以及简单的操作来实现这些功能。
3. **开放性和透明性**:所有操作和交易应该是公开且可验证的。透明性不仅提升了用户的信任度,也促使开发者保持自律。
4. **无缝体验**:尽管Web3网站涉及复杂的技术背景,但用户体验应该保持简单和直观。设计中应考虑用户的习惯和需求,并尽可能减少学习成本。
5. **社区驱动**:Web3强调社区的重要性,网站应鼓励用户参与到产品的维护与改进中,通过治理代币等方式允许用户对项目的未来进行投票和决策。
Web3网站的技术栈与传统现代网站有所不同,通常包含以下几个关键组成部分。
1. **区块链**:作为Web3的基础技术,区块链提供了数据的安全性、透明度和去中心化。Ethereum、Polkadot、Binance Smart Chain等是当前主流的区块链平台。
2. **智能合约**:智能合约是一种自动执行、管理和记录法律或商业协议的代码。它们被部署在区块链上,确保合约的执行不依赖于任何一个实体。
3. **去中心化存储**:为了存储大量的数据,Web3使用IPFS(星际文件系统)、Filecoin等技术,实现数据的去中心化存储,确保数据不再被单一节点控制。
4. **钱包集成**:现代Web3网站通常集成了加密钱包功能,用户可以通过钱包进行交易、投票等操作。MetaMask、Trust Wallet等都是流行的钱包解决方案。
5. **前端框架**:在用户界面部分,React、Vue.js等现代前端框架被广泛应用,以提升开发效率和用户体验。
改善用户体验是Web3网站成功的重要因素。以下是一些提升用户体验的建议。
1. **简化界面**:Web3技术本身较为复杂,因此在用户界面设计上,应尽量简化,避免让用户面对过多的技术细节。使用图形化界面引导用户完成操作。
2. **提供明确的指导**:由于大多数用户对Web3技术仍不熟悉,因此需要通过工具提示、教程和FAQ等方式提供明确的指导,帮助用户理解如何使用网站的功能。
3. **交易流程**:虽然区块链交易的复杂性是不可避免的,但可以通过交易流程,使得用户在进行交易时能够更加顺畅,例如利用无障碍的确认步骤和简化的输入要求。
4. **提供多平台支持**:Web3网站应该能够在各种设备上良好运行,包括移动设备、平板电脑和桌面浏览器,确保用户在任何情况下都能有良好的体验。
5. **积极实现用户反馈**:设计过程中要不断听取用户的反馈,根据用户的需求和痛点进行针对性的改进。通过各种渠道收集反馈,并及时进行迭代和更新。
安全性和隐私保护是Web3网站所必须考虑的重要问题。由于去中心化的特点,用户验证和数据保护的责任在大幅转移到用户身上,网站必须采取相应措施,以保护用户的资产和隐私。
1. **数据加密**:网站在存储用户数据时,必须进行严格的加密处理,确保数据在传输和存储过程中的安全。
2. **智能合约审计**:智能合约作为Web3的重要组成部分,需进行第三方的安全审计,确保合约不含漏洞。同时在合同上做出公开的解释,提升透明度。
3. **多重身份验证**:为保障用户账户的安全,可以引入多重身份验证机制,例如双因素认证(2FA),增加被攻击者成功侵入的难度。
4. **用户教育**:通过教育用户相关的安全知识,提升他们的安全意识。例如,教导用户如何识别钓鱼网站、私钥的重要性等。
5. **抗DDoS攻击措施**:虽说Web3网站是去中心化的,但并不意味着它们可以完全免受攻击。网站应该采取合理的防护措施,确保能够抵抗DDoS攻击的威胁。
尽管Web3网站的去中心化特性为用户提供了更多的自由,但网站作为运营实体,亦需寻求合理的商业模式以确保其可持续发展。
1. **代币经济**:通过发行自己的代币来筹集资金,用户可以使用这些代币进行交易、投票等,且代币的经济价值可以吸引用户持续参与。
2. **平台抽成**:一些Web3平台可以对交易或服务收取适度的手续费或抽成,作为维护平台运行的一部分。
3. **会员制**:通过提供增值服务来实施会员制,例如提供高级功能访问权限、专属内容等形式,为用户提供附加值。
4. **合作与广告**:利用智能合约与其它去中心化应用合作,开展交叉推广,成为其盈利的合作伙伴。同时,也可探索在网站上投放去中心化广告的机会。
5. **社区筹款**:通过直接在社区中筹集资金,例如进行IDO(初始去中心化交易所)、ICO(初始代币发行)等活动,以获得更多的资金支持项目的持续发展。
Web3与Web2的区别可以从多个方面来解析:首先,Web2是以用户生成内容和互动为主导的互联网时代,用户仍然受制于中心化平台;而Web3则强调去中心化,用户掌控自己的数据和身份,平台不再是唯一的控制者。
技术上,Web2主要依赖于服务器和集中式数据库,而Web3利用区块链技术,实现了去中心化的数据存储和管理。这使得Web3在安全性、隐私保护和透明度等方面具有显著优势。
在商业模式上,Web2网站通常依赖广告收入,而Web3则探索代币经济和去中心化金融(DeFi)等新的收入模式,通过用户参与和市场需求实现可持续盈利。
总之,Web3是对现有互联网结构的颠覆,为用户和开发者带来了前所未有的自由度和可能性。
用户在使用Web3网站时需要注意几个安全措施,首先,确保使用强密码,并使用密码管理器以避免密码泄露。其次,启用多重身份验证以提升安全性。
此外,用户应该谨慎处理自己的私钥和助记词,切勿将其分享给任何人,避免在不安全的网络环境下操作。同时,要定期监控账户活动,发现异常及时采取措施。需要时刻保持警惕,警惕钓鱼网站和不可信的链接,以保护自己的数字资产。
最后,用户应参与社区,获取第一手安全信息,并对自己使用的DApp进行认真的评估和选择,确保其安全性和可靠性。
Web3技术的未来发展趋势将主要体现在以下几个方面:首先,去中心化金融(DeFi)有望继续快速增长,提供更多的金融服务从而扩大用户群体。其次,NFT(非同质化代币)市场也将继续发展,为艺术、娱乐、游戏等多个行业带来全新的商业模式。
其次,区块链互操作性将成为重要议题,用户在不同链之间进行资产移转和交互需求将日益增加,促进生态系统的整体发展。此外,随着技术的不断成熟,用户体验将是提升用户参与度的关键,Web3将更加注重用户友好的设计和界面。
最后,随着大企业的逐渐入场,Web3技术可能会更多地融合到传统行业中,推动商业模式和社会结构的变革。
Web3技术不仅转变了商业模式,也对社会结构和人际关系产生了深远的影响。首要影响在于为用户提供了更大的数据自我管理和隐私保护能力,改变了用户与平台之间的权力关系。
其次,Web3技术通过去中心化的方式,可以使得很多领域的权力结构发生改变,尤其是在金融、艺术、娱乐等对传统行业具有强烈约束的领域。它能够鼓励各类小众创作者和初创团队的崛起,促进多样性和创新。
此外,Web3的社区化特性则促进了公民参与和社会治理的转型,用户可以通过投票和参与治理使得平台更符合社区需求,而非单一利益方的决策。
因此,Web3不仅仅是技术上的革新,更是对社会价值观的重新塑造和再平衡。
在Web3环境中,用户保护数字资产的方式主要包括:首先,使用硬件钱包和冷钱包存储大部分资产,确保不受到网络攻击。
其次,定期进行资产审计,及时察觉任何可疑活动。同样重要的是教育自己和其他用户关于网络安全的知识,了解不同攻击手段,如钓鱼、社会工程学等,以减少上当受骗的机会。
此外,用户在选择DeFi协议、DApp和交易所时要进行谨慎选择,偏向那些经过审计、有良好声誉的平台。同时,用户在使用任何Web3产品时,应优先确保在安全的网络环境中进行交易,尽量避免在公共网络下进行敏感操作。
最后,增强个人对私钥和助记词的保护意识,确保它们的安全,避免因长时间存储在不安全的设备上而导致的风险。
综上所述,现代化Web3网站带来了非常广阔的前景与挑战。在探索Web3的新技术新模式时,开发者与用户都需要不断适应、学习并维护安全与隐私。未来,随着Web3的快速发展,我们期待一个更加开放、去中心化、公平的互联网生态。随着Web3逐步实现落地应用,它所引导的数字经济也有望为用户带来前所未有的可能性和机遇。